Factors Influencing Average Cost:
- Graft Count:The number of grafts required is a primary determinant of cost. More extensive hair loss necessitates a higher graft count, leading to a higher overall price. Clinics typically charge per graft, so this factor has a direct impact on the final expense.
- Technique Used:The choice between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) and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) significantly affects cost. FUE, known for its minimally invasive nature and natural-looking results, generally costs more than FUT. Variations of FUE such as DHI, which utilizes specialized pens, also increase costs.
- Clinic Reputation and Surgeon Expertise:Renowned clinics with experienced surgeons and a proven track record tend to charge higher fees. The expertise of the medical team is crucial for achieving optimal results, justifying the higher cost.
- Clinic Location and Facilities:Clinics located in prime areas of Riyadh and those equipped with advanced technology may have higher overhead costs, which are reflected in their pricing. State of the art facilities and equipment increases the cost.
- Pre- and Post-Operative Care:Comprehensive packages that include pre-operative consultations, post-operative care, and follow-up appointments may be more expensive but offer greater convenience and peace of mind.
- Additional Treatments:Some clinics offer supplementary treatments like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) therapy or laser hair regrowth sessions, which add to the overall cost.
Average Cost Range:
- The average cost of a hair transplant in Riyadh can range from several thousand to tens of thousands of Saudi Riyals (SAR).
- For FUE procedures, prices can vary significantly depending on the number of grafts required.
- FUT procedures tend to be more affordable, but the results may not be as natural-looking as those achieved with FUE.
- It is very difficult to give an exact number, because clinics rarely publish set prices. Cost is usually determined by consultation.
Key Considerations:
- Transparency:Reputable clinics will provide detailed cost breakdowns, ensuring transparency and avoiding hidden fees.
- Quality vs. Cost:While cost is a factor, prioritizing quality and expertise is essential for achieving satisfactory results. Be wary of significantly low prices, as they may indicate compromised quality.
- Consultations:Schedule consultations with multiple clinics to compare prices and services. This allows you to make an informed decision based on your budget and preferences.
- Financing Options:Some clinics offer financing plans or payment installments, which can make the procedure more affordable. Inquire about these options during your consultations.
- Hidden Costs:Be sure to ask if the price quoted, includes all costs. Some clinics will add in the cost of medication, or after care products later.
